SRK to appear as Pathan in Salman Khan’s Tiger 3?

By: Mohnish Singh

A couple of days ago, we had informed our readers that Salman Khan was set to make a special appearance in Shah Rukh Khan's next film Pathan. Now, the news is coming in that Shah Rukh Khan, too, will be returning the favour by appearing in Salman Khan's most-anticipated film Tiger 3. Both action entertainers are being produced by Yash Raj Films for a widespread release in 2021.


According to reports, Shah Rukh Khan will be reprising his role from Pathan in Tiger 3. Salman Khan, too, will be appearing in Pathan as Tiger, his popular character from Ek Tha Tiger (2012) and Tiger Zinda Hai (2017).

We also hear that the Dabangg (2010) actor will first shoot for Pathan for 12 days before commencing the maiden schedule of Tiger 3. If the news turns out to be true, it will be the biggest Bollywood crossover and undoubtedly an absolute treat for the viewers.

Shah Rukh Khan is also doing a cameo in Aamir Khan's much-awaited film Laal Singh Chaddha, an official adaptation of Hollywood classic Forrest Gump (1994). According to reports, the superstar shot for his parts before he headed to Dubai for the IPL.

Pathan and Tiger 3 have been creating quite a buzz in media for the past few months. Both films are yet to be officially announced, but they have already piqued the interest of the audience.

The fact that Shah Rukh Khan will be gracing the silver screen after a long gap of two years makes Pathan hotly anticipated. The action entertainer also stars John Abraham and Deepika Padukone in lead roles. Salman Khan, on the other hand, has also struck gold with the previous two installments of the Tiger franchise. The third installment in the series is also expected to set the box-office on fire upon its release.

Karan Johar and Dharma Productions are betting big on fresh talent. The studio is launching two newcomers in Bollywood after what’s being called its largest-ever talent hunt, which spanned more than 500 auditions from across India. The aim, insiders say, is to find raw, authentic performers, not familiar surnames.
